AXForum  
Вернуться   AXForum > Microsoft Dynamics CRM > Dynamics CRM: Разработка
All
Забыли пароль?
Зарегистрироваться Правила Справка Пользователи Сообщения за день Поиск Все разделы прочитаны

 
 
Опции темы Поиск в этой теме Опции просмотра
Старый 11.02.2019, 23:12   #1  
Ion is offline
Ion
Участник
 
332 / 16 (1) ++
Регистрация: 19.12.2012
D365 online and Outlook Online sync and de-duplication
Добрый день!

Интересует вопрос относительно сихнронизации контактов с СРМ в аутлук (server side sync) и поиск/ удаление дублей.
Пока для меня это темный лес и вообще не ясно каким образом выявлять дубликаты во время синхронизации с СРМ.
Чисто технически можно ли использовать вебхуки и как-то отслеживать создание контакта в outlook что пришел из СРМ?
Пока у меня в голове складываеться такой солюшен: заюзать вебхуки на создание контакта и MS Graph чтобы отслеживать изменения в аутлуке, потом мониторить созданные контакты и если это дубликаты, то помещать их в папку Дубликаты.
На данный момет с учетом моих знаний у меня такой солюшен. Пока изучаю API и присматриваюсь к возмоностям

Последний раз редактировалось Ion; 11.02.2019 в 23:17.
Старый 13.02.2019, 09:49   #2  
Артем Enot Грунин is offline
Артем Enot Грунин
Moderator
Аватар для Артем Enot Грунин
MCBMSS
Злыдни
Most Valuable Professional
Лучший по профессии 2017
Лучший по профессии 2015
Лучший по профессии 2014
Лучший по профессии AXAWARD 2013
Лучший по профессии 2011
Лучший по профессии 2009
 
3,912 / 623 (28) +++++++
Регистрация: 16.08.2007
Адрес: Пермь!
Записей в блоге: 151
Пока что главный вопрос: зачем вам? В системе есть свой механизм поиска и борьбы с дубликатами. Работает он, приблизительно, так: вы настраиваете правила поиска дубликатов - говорите системе совпадение, или частичное совпадение каких полей говорит о возможном дубликате. После чего система будет предупреждать вас о наличии дубля при попытке создать, или изменить запись (не обязательно контакт, со всеми типами записей работает). Если дубликат найден, система предлагает вам функционал слияния двух записей.


Теперь что касается синхронизации. Я крайне не рекомендую вам лезть в работу любой интеграции. Вряд ли из этого получится что-то кроме сбоев. Дубликаты будут создаваться (или пытаться создаться) до тех пор, пока вы не наведете порядок в источнике.


У меня был проект, в компании, которая активно использовала контакты в Outlook и существенно полагалась на переписку в нем же. Нам казалось, что MS CRM буквально создана для них, но первая попытка, в итоге, обернулась кошмаром. Да, в те времена не было SSS и мы пользовались Outlook, но урок был усвоен. Пользователи должны почистить свои адресные книги, удалить "друзей алкоголиков" и т.п. прежде чем вы включите синхронизацию для их ящика.
__________________
http://fixrm.wordpress.com, снятие/наведение порчи. Быстро, дорого, гарантия.

MS Certified Dirty Magic Professional
Старый 15.02.2019, 10:56   #3  
Ion is offline
Ion
Участник
 
332 / 16 (1) ++
Регистрация: 19.12.2012
Цитата:
Сообщение от Артем Enot Грунин Посмотреть сообщение
Пока что главный вопрос: зачем вам? В системе есть свой механизм поиска и борьбы с дубликатами. Работает он, приблизительно, так: вы настраиваете правила поиска дубликатов - говорите системе совпадение, или частичное совпадение каких полей говорит о возможном дубликате. После чего система будет предупреждать вас о наличии дубля при попытке создать, или изменить запись (не обязательно контакт, со всеми типами записей работает). Если дубликат найден, система предлагает вам функционал слияния двух записей.


Теперь что касается синхронизации. Я крайне не рекомендую вам лезть в работу любой интеграции. Вряд ли из этого получится что-то кроме сбоев. Дубликаты будут создаваться (или пытаться создаться) до тех пор, пока вы не наведете порядок в источнике.


У меня был проект, в компании, которая активно использовала контакты в Outlook и существенно полагалась на переписку в нем же. Нам казалось, что MS CRM буквально создана для них, но первая попытка, в итоге, обернулась кошмаром. Да, в те времена не было SSS и мы пользовались Outlook, но урок был усвоен. Пользователи должны почистить свои адресные книги, удалить "друзей алкоголиков" и т.п. прежде чем вы включите синхронизацию для их ящика.
Со стандартным функционалом поиска дубликатов естественно знаком. Разительное отличие где осуществляется поиск дублей. В СРМ может не быть , а в аутлуке будут. Тут скорее поиск дублей в аутлуке, чем в СРМ. В некоторых случаях для больших организаций этот вопрос является актуальным. Есть бюджет и время, то почему бы не сделать и поиграться с новым стеком
 

Опции темы Поиск в этой теме
Поиск в этой теме:

Расширенный поиск
Опции просмотра

Ваши права в разделе
Вы не можете создавать новые темы
Вы не можете отвечать в темах
Вы не можете прикреплять вложения
Вы не можете редактировать свои сообщения

BB коды Вкл.
Смайлы Вкл.
[IMG] код Вкл.
HTML код Выкл.
Быстрый переход

Рейтинг@Mail.ru
Часовой пояс GMT +3, время: 11:56.